A sinusoidal electromagnetic wave having a magnetic field of amplitude 1.25T and a wavelength of 432nm is traveling in the +xdirection through empty space.

Explanation / Answer
part A )
f = c/lambda
here c = speed of light
lambda = wave length
f = 3 x 10^8 / (432 x 10^-9 m )
f = 6.94 x 10^14 Hz
Part B )
E = cB
E = 3 x 10^8 * 1.25 x 10^-6 T
E = 375 V/m
